Ropeways for the Northern Caucasus Resorts will be supplied on long-term cooperation basis

Today, October 2, at the site of the International Investment Forum Sochi-2015, North Caucasus Resorts Open-joint Stock Company (NCR OJSC) and POMA SAS (POMA) (France), in the presence of Lev Kuznetsov, Minister of North Caucasus Affairs, entered into the contract for the supply of ropeways in the framework of the development of ski infrastructure of the tourism cluster sites on conditions of long-term export financing. The document was signed by Oleg Gorchev, Director General of NCR OJSC, and Jean Souchal, President of the Board of Directors of POMA.

In accordance with the contract, POMA in cooperation with international financial institutions will provide the export crediting guaranteed by the French insurance agency COFACE, for the supply of equipment for ropeways. The amount of funds channelled by NCR OJSC for the purchase of this equipment will make around 100 million Euro. This amount includes the cost of the equipment that will be delivered to the sites of the tourism cluster under the contracts in the framework of the project implementation, and the correspondent erection supervision work. The term of the consumer credit in question is up to 8.5 years and the maximum interest rate is up to 4.5 per cent.

Lev Kuznetsov, Minister of North Caucasus Affairs, told journalists that this agreement is a brilliant of import substitution policies in tourism. “In the North Caucasus, we focused on several areas in which we develop the real sector of the economy, increase the income and improve the quality of life, including through addressing the unemployment. One of them is tourism. Its development allows to present the Caucasus not only for Russian citizens but also for investors, including those fr om abroad. This agreement and the project of North Caucasus Resorts meets these objectives,” the Minister said.

“Despite the difficult international political environment, we continue to develop cooperation with European partners. The key ski equipment manufacturers are located abroad, but they are all interested in Russia as a dynamically developing market of tourist services, so we are looking for options of mutually beneficial cooperation based on a long-term partnership,” said Oleg Gorchev, also noting that the NCR OJSC has developed an effective partnership with POMA. “All the ski lifts operated by the resorts of the tourism cluster - and there will be six of them by the 2015/2016 season - are produced by this company which is largely focused on the Russian market, wh ere the ski tourism has just started to develop, compared to Europe,” explained the Head of the Company.

According to Jean Souchal, POMA has been actively building ski infrastructures at the leading ski resorts around the world for 80 years. The first POMA ropeway on Elbrus was built in 2007. “Over the past years, NCR OJSC and POMA have established the long-term and stable relations of partnership and trust. We sincerely believe in the prospects of the Russian ski industry, and particularly the development of resorts in North Caucasus: Arkhyz, Elbrus and Veduchi. I am very proud of this agreement with our Russian partner NCR OJSC in creating ropeways with the support of the State French Agency COFACE, which will allow us to implement financial solutions for the development of future supply,” he said. The Head of the POMA also noted that Russian-French cooperation in the development of the ski industry, which started years ago, becomes more and more real and working.
